Frequently asked questions about Bushwick Ascend Charter School
How many students attend Bushwick Ascend Charter School?
Bushwick Ascend Charter School has 738 students enrolled. It is an elementary school in Brooklyn, NY. CCD year-over-year: 799 (2022-23) → 771 (2023-24), nearly flat (-28).
What is the student-teacher ratio at Bushwick Ascend Charter School?
The student-teacher ratio at Bushwick Ascend Charter School is 10:1, which is 15% lower than the New York average of 11.8:1 and 36% lower than the national average of 15.7:1. Lower ratios generally mean more individual attention per student.
What percentage of students receive free lunch at Bushwick Ascend Charter School?
86.5% of students at Bushwick Ascend Charter School are eligible for free lunch, compared to the New York average of 56.2%.
What is the racial and ethnic makeup of Bushwick Ascend Charter School?
The largest demographic group at Bushwick Ascend Charter School is Hispanic or Latino at 83.1% of enrollment, in Brooklyn, NY.
